1 So dies this man, this carpenter;
his cause, his kingdom scorned.
A dismal figure on a cross,
deserted, scarcely mourned.
2 So dies this man; brother to all
the poor and the oppressed.
'Come unto me', he said to them,
'and I will give you rest'.
3 So dies this man 'Father, forgive',
his last and loving word.
Each one who hastened him to death
is brought in prayer to God.
4 So lives this man, this carpenter;
no less a one than he
could rise to mend this broken world
and claim our loyalty.
David Mowbray
